What Sets Compass Apart

There are plenty of chiropractors in the Flathead Valley. Here's why families from Bigfork, Woods Bay, Lakeside, and the east shore of Flathead Lake choose to drive a little further for their care:

Specialized prenatal and postpartum care

Our doctors are Webster Technique certified and trained through the ICPA. We're one of the only practices in the valley with multiple doctors certified to provide pregnancy-specific chiropractic care.

Pediatric
expertise

From newborn assessments to teen wellness, we see kids at every developmental stage. Our gentle approach uses fingertip pressure for infants and instrument-based adjustments for children who prefer a lighter touch.

Advanced
technology

Paraspinal thermography and sEMG scanning give us an objective picture of your nervous system. We use this data to track your progress and adjust your care plan over time.

A whole-family
practice

Mom, dad, baby, toddler, teenager — we see everyone. Many Bigfork families book their appointments together and make it a family trip.
